Making and Receiving Calls During a Mobile Internet Session
To make a call, you must end the mobile internet session and make your call in the normal way.
If you receive a call during a mobile internet session, your phone prompts you to
Answer
Call?
Press
O
to accept the call or press
C
to reject it.
If you answer the call,
Session Paused
-
Resume?
appears when you end the call. Press
O
to resume your mobile internet session or press
C
to return to the idle phone display.
Internet Service Alerts
You do not need to be using the mobile internet to receive an internet service alert. If you receive
an alert, your phone:
• emits an alert tone (depending on the ‘Ringer On or Off’ setting)
• displays a pop up screen with appropriate alert details.
Press
O
to display the contents of the alert or press
C
to reject it.
Ending a Mobile Internet Session
If you press and hold
C
,
the Internet home page appears. Press
C
again to end the
mobile internet session.
You can also press the smart key to end the mobile internet session. This immediately returns you
to the idle phone display.
